You've probably already seen some kind of self storage unit out there and wondered what the real use of these spaces is in people's lives. Well, self-storage units are an increasingly popular way to safely store items, freeing up space in your home or office.

But the usefulness of these spaces can go much further, so in this article we decided to share the most common reasons that lead people to use self storage units.

Moving to a New Home

When moving to a new home, self storage can be used for both short- and long-term purposes. It's great for storing items that cannot fit in the new living space or items that need to stay secure during the moving process.

People might also use self storage when downsizing their homes. Storing items at self storage units is a great way to maintain access to items that they can't keep at their new residence.

To provide more space at home

Not everyone has space at home to store all their items and most people like to have free space, even in the garage. So when getting rid of their belongings is not an option, self storage spaces can be extremely useful for people because they can choose an unit close to their home and have access to their items whenever they need. 

To help organise a home renovation

Another benefit of self storage is that it can help protect your belongings during a home renovation. When renovating your home, there is usually a lot of dust, paint and your furniture can easily get scratched or stained. This can damage any items you have around the house, such as electronics, furniture, artwork, and other fragile objects.

By placing these items in a self-storage unit, you can be confident that they will remain safe and secure during the remodelling process. In addition, this will prevent you from having future expenses to fix or change the furniture that could be damaged in the renovation process.

To keep vehicles safe 

Self storage units can also be used to store a vehicle for long or short periods of time, especially useful if you are going to be away from home for an extended period and don't want to leave your car in the driveway, avoiding the risk of your car being stolen on the driveway or even in the garage.

Also, self storage units provide protection from the elements in certain seasons. So, if you don't want to use your car during the winter, for example, keeping it protected from possible damages, a container storage might be a good idea. 

To store a loved one’s belongings

The grieving process is not always easy, and our loved ones' belongings can bring back many memories that we may want to relive in the future. For this reason, many people choose to keep their family's belongings after the death instead of getting rid of those things. 

Or in some cases, people decide to store those things for a while until they feel well enough to deal with the belongings that bring back so many memories, such as photos, furniture and even clothes.

For their business

Self storage spaces can also be an invaluable asset for different kinds of companies and especially online businesses, as commercial self-storage units provide a secure and easily accessible space to store inventory, documents and other important items. 

Businesses that need more space to operate can benefit from self-storage in the form of office or retail space without having to commit to long-term leases or contracts. Also, a storage unit can be a more affordable option for those who don't want to spend the money on moving to a larger office and need to access their office equipment easily,  for example.

Some other reasons that lead companies to use storage spaces are:

  • Storing equipment and furniture during an office move
  • Storing seasonal stock or extra stock, this option is often used by decoration stores, for example
  • To keep tools, machinery and other types of equipment safe during specific seasons, such as winter.

To Keep Really Valuable Items Safe

Your own home may not always be the best place for you to keep your valuables, such as paintings or jewellery, safe. Self storage is an ideal way to keep your belongings safe and secure while freeing up space. Self storage units provide protection from theft or damage, as well as climate control for sensitive items such as electronics and artwork. 

Also, self storage units provide a safe and secure environment for one's items with 24-hour security guards, CCTV surveillance, access control systems and even special types of insurance. This ensures that your items are kept safe from theft or damage.

Student Storage 

University years can make any student accumulate a lot of things, such as books and other types of study material, and student residences generally do not offer much space to store things. Storage spaces are also very useful for students during the summer break. This way, they don't have to take the things that they for at university back home with them.

Also, when the children are going to spend a few years at university, parents may want to have a little more space in the house but do not want to sell the items, as the children may return when they finish their studies. Thinking of it, they can decide to keep their children's belongings safe during college in a self storage unit.

When Living Abroad

Using self-storage while living abroad is a great way to keep items safe and secure while you're away from home. Self-storage protects your items from theft, so you don't have to worry about your stuff while you're away.

Furthermore, storage units that offer climate control make it possible to store sensitive items such as electronics and artwork safely in one place during the duration of a stay abroad. Plus, if you live in a rented space, renting storage space will be cheaper than continuing to pay rent and having to have someone look at your items every now and then.
